What Additional Environment Variables Are Available in a Batch File Distribution Package?

Version 6

    Verified Product Versions

    Endpoint Manager 9.6Endpoint Manager 2016.xEndpoint Manager 2017.x

    Description

    This document discusses the differences between environment variables when deploying a batch file using LDMS.

    Ivanti EPM Environment Variables when Running as Local System

    ALLUSERSPROFILE=C:\Documents and Settings\All Users
    CBA8_BSA_PATH=C:\Program Files\LANDesk\Shared Files\cbaroot\bsa 
     CBA8_START=2008-12-17 16:29:10 
     CBA8_STOP=2008-12-17 00:24:55 
     CommonProgramFiles=C:\Program Files\Common Files 
     COMPUTERNAME=XP 
     ComSpec=C:\WINDOWS\system32\cmd.exe 
     CORESERVER=D88 
     FP_NO_HOST_CHECK=NO 
     LDMS_LOCAL_DIR=C:\Program Files\LANDesk\LDClient\Data 
     LD_CLIENT_DIR=C:\Program Files\LANDesk\LDClient 
     NUMBER_OF_PROCESSORS=1 
     OS=Windows_NT 
     PACKAGE_DESCRIPTION=Get Environment Variables 
     PACKAGE_NAME=SET 
     Path=C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\Program Files\LANDesk\Shared Files;C:\Program Files\LANDesk\Shared Files;C:\Program Files\landesk\shared files;C:\Program Files\LANDesk\LDClient; 
     PATHEXT=.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H 
     PROCESSOR_ARCHITECTURE=x86 
     PROCESSOR_IDENTIFIER=x86 Family 6 Model 15 Stepping 8, GenuineIntel 
     PROCESSOR_LEVEL=6 
     PROCESSOR_REVISION=0f08 
     ProgramFiles=C:\Program Files 
     PROMPT=$P$G 
     SERVICE_HOST_PATH=C:\Program Files\LANDesk\Shared Files 
     SystemDrive=C: 
     SystemRoot=C:\WINDOWS 
     TASK_ID=18 
     TASK_NAME=Set 
     TEMP=C:\WINDOWS\TEMP 
     TMC_CACHE_DIR=C:\Program Files\LANDesk\LDClient\sdmcache\ 
     TMP=C:\WINDOWS\TEMP 
     TRUSTED_CERT_PATH=C:\Program Files\LANDesk\Shared Files\cbaroot\certs 
     USERPROFILE=C:\Documents and Settings\LocalService 
     UTF8_MACHINE_NAME=XP 
     windir=C:\WINDOWS
    

     

    The following is a short list of additional variables that are added to the environment by Ivanti EPM when deploying a batch file.  (This list was created using 8.8 SP1.).

     

    CBA8_BSA_PATH=C:\Program Files\LANDesk\Shared Files\cbaroot\bsa 
     CBA8_START=2008-12-17 16:29:10 
     CBA8_STOP=2008-12-17 00:24:55
    CORESERVER=Core88
    LD_CLIENT_DIR=C:\Program Files\LANDesk\LDClient 
     PACAKGE_DESCRIPTION=Get Environment Variables 
     PACKAGE_NAME=SET 
     Path=C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\Program Files\LANDesk\Shared Files;C:\Program Files\LANDesk\Shared Files;C:\Program Files\landesk\shared files;C:\Program Files\LANDesk\LDClient; 
     SERVICE_HOST_PATH=C:\Program Files\LANDesk\Shared Files
    TASK_ID=18
    TASK_NAME=My Task Name
    TMC_CACHE_DIR=C:\Program Files\LANDesk\LDClient\sdmcache\ 
     TRUSTED_CERT_PATH=C:\Program Files\LANDesk\Shared Files\cbaroot\certs 
     UTF8_MACHINE_NAME=MyPCName
    

     

    Local System Environment Variables When Launched by Microsoft's AT.EXE Command

    ALLUSERSPROFILE=C:\Documents and Settings\All Users 
     AltStartup=C:\Unknown_AltStartUp 
     AppData=C:\Documents and Settings\NetworkService\Application Data 
     CommonDesktop=C:\Documents and Settings\All Users\Desktop 
     CommonFavorites=C:\Documents and Settings\All Users\Favorites 
     CommonFiles=C:\Program Files\Common Files 
     CommonProgramFiles=C:\Program Files\Common Files 
     CommonProgramGroups=C:\Documents and Settings\All Users\Start Menu\Programs 
     CommonStartMenu=C:\Documents and Settings\All Users\Start Menu 
     CommonStartUp=C:\Documents and Settings\All Users\Start Menu\Programs\Startup 
     COMPUTERNAME=XP 
     ComSpec=C:\WINDOWS\system32\cmd.exe 
     ConnectionWizard=C:\Program Files\Internet Explorer\Connection Wizard 
     Cookies=C:\Documents and Settings\NetworkService\Cookies 
     DesktopDirectory=C:\WINDOWS\Desktop 
     DocAndSettingRoot=C:\Documents And Settings 
     Favorites=C:\WINDOWS\Favorites 
     FP_NO_HOST_CHECK=NO 
     History=C:\Documents and Settings\NetworkService\Local Settings\History 
     InternetCache=C:\Documents and Settings\NetworkService\Local Settings\Temporary Internet Files 
     LDMS_LOCAL_DIR=C:\Program Files\LANDesk\LDClient\Data 
     NetHood=C:\WINDOWS\Nethood 
     NUMBER_OF_PROCESSORS=1 
     OS=Windows_NT 
     Path=C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em 
     PATHEXT=.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H 
     PersonalDocuments=C:\Unknown_PersonalDocuments 
     PROCESSOR_ARCHITECTURE=x86 
     PROCESSOR_IDENTIFIER=x86 Family 6 Model 15 Stepping 8, GenuineIntel 
     PROCESSOR_LEVEL=6 
     PROCESSOR_REVISION=0f08 
     ProgramFiles=C:\Program Files 
     PROMPT=$P$G 
     RecycleBin=C:\Unknown_RecycleBin 
     SRArchiveDir=*:\_restore.{37BBF00C-E178-4053-9A9F-1F6B16F2982C} 
     SRDataStoreRoot=*:\_restore.{37BBF00C-E178-4053-9A9F-1F6B16F2982C} 
     SRTempDir=*:\_restore.{37BBF00C-E178-4053-9A9F-1F6B16F2982C} 
     StartMenu=C:\WINDOWS\Start Menu 
     SystemDrive=C: 
     SystemRoot=C:\WINDOWS 
     TEMP=C:\WINDOWS\TEMP 
     Templates=C:\Unknown_Templates 
     TMP=C:\WINDOWS\TEMP 
     USERPROFILE=C:\Documents and Settings\NetworkService 
     windir=C:\WINDOWS 
     WinSys=C:\WINDOWS\system32
    

    Local System Environment Variables When Launched by the Local Scheduler Service

    ALLUSERSPROFILE=C:\Documents and Settings\All Users 
     CommonProgramFiles=C:\Program Files\Common Files 
     COMPUTERNAME=XP 
     ComSpec=C:\WINDOWS\system32\cmd.exe 
     FP_NO_HOST_CHECK=NO 
     LDMS_LOCAL_DIR=C:\Program Files\LANDesk\LDClient\Data 
     NUMBER_OF_PROCESSORS=1 
     OS=Windows_NT 
     Path=C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em 
     PATHEXT=.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H 
     PROCESSOR_ARCHITECTURE=x86 
     PROCESSOR_IDENTIFIER=x86 Family 6 Model 15 Stepping 8, GenuineIntel 
     PROCESSOR_LEVEL=6 
     PROCESSOR_REVISION=0f08 
     ProgramFiles=C:\Program Files 
     PROMPT=$P$G 
     SystemDrive=C: 
     SystemRoot=C:\WINDOWS 
     TEMP=C:\WINDOWS\TEMP 
     TMP=C:\WINDOWS\TEMP 
     USERPROFILE=C:\Documents and Settings\LocalService 
     windir=C:\WINDOWS